MelancholicMemory 2,027 November 24, 2013 Share November 24, 2013 If you want to animate, Garry's mod will do. Source film maker is good too. If you need to share your screen for things, fraps is pretty good. For just recording yourself, you just need a camera and a mic. You can the upload it to your computer. If you need video editing software, windows movie maker is okay for the basics. I used it for a long time back when I made videos. Sony Vegas is very good, though it costs money.
